
Hallux rigidus describes a condition where your big toe becomes painful and stiff. This is due to arthritis. For disorders that affect your big toe, it’s the second most common overall (behind bunions), while it’s the most common arthritic condition affecting your big toe.

What is Cartiva SCI?
First, you need to understand that you have cartilage lining the bony surface of your big toe joint. It’s actually called “articular cartilage,” and it’s smooth and white.
Cartiva SCI is a “Synthetic Cartilage Implant.” Traditional methods remove the damaged cartilage around your toe and a combination of pins, screws, and a plate keep your big toe joint fixed in a certain position. Eventually, the bone grows back together. While it eliminates pain and arthritis, it does so at the expense of moving your big toe. You may have your favorite daily activities restricted or some of them completely eliminated altogether as a result.
With Cartiva SCI, you get an implant made from polyvinyl alcohol (PVA). PVA has actually been used in a variety of medical devices for more than two decades now. Cartiva SCI actually mimics how natural cartilage works in your big toe.
